A chlorophenol is any organochloride of phenol that contains one or more covalently bonded chlorine atoms. There are five basic types of chlorophenols (mono- to pentachlorophenol) and 19 different chlorophenols in total when positional isomerism is taken into account.

WebChlorophenol red is a pH indicator. It is used as an optical transducer of acetyl cholinesterase inhibition by the analytes. [ 1] Chlorophenol red is also used to selectively determine chlorine dioxide in drinking water. [ 2] It has been used in the novel assay to detect transformed protoplast-derived Zea mays colonies on Phosphinothricin (PPT).
